Creative Ways to Use Cauliflower
Cauliflower Rice
Pulse cauliflower florets in a food processor until they resemble rice grains. Sauté with a bit of olive oil, garlic, and your favorite seasonings. This makes a perfect low-carb side dish or base for stir-fries and bowls.
Cauliflower Steaks
Slice cauliflower into thick “steaks” and roast or grill with spices and herbs. Serve with tahini sauce or a tomato-based salsa for a hearty, plant-based main course.
Cauliflower Pizza Crust
Combine grated cauliflower with almond flour, flaxseed meal, and seasonings to form a dough. Bake until firm, then add your favorite toppings and bake again. This creates a tasty, low-carb pizza crust that’s perfect for meal prep.
Tips for Meal Prep
Prepare cauliflower dishes in batches and store in airtight containers. Cauliflower rice and roasted steaks can be refrigerated for up to 4 days or frozen for longer storage. Reheat in the oven or microwave for quick, nutritious meals.
